Output 1993142611780a7e2a923f6a2ef5c6cbbe6f95941d9dceac12691108fd976d42:27

value
686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ec8b3508ab5f7ebf93c7d5b8610b413bc0dfd7e86c7bff8b56c83a45278dda63
address
bc1paj9n2z9ttaltly786kuxzz6p80qdl4lgd3allz6keqay2fudmf3sj40ygu
transaction
1993142611780a7e2a923f6a2ef5c6cbbe6f95941d9dceac12691108fd976d42
spent
true